HOW DID IT GO? FEEDBACK FROM OUR SURVEY
If we trust your answers, it seemed the last edition was a good one!
We got 22 answers (and 17 from connectors) over 33 participants, which make our results quite representative. For more than 90% of people coming, the summit met their expectation very well or extremely well.
Concerning the people who didn’t come, we cannot really draw conclusion from the answers as we had only 5 answers. It seems the main reason these people didn’t come is that they were too busy (work or else). What a surprise ;-)

So, what maked this summit a good summit ?
The following aspects have been quoted a lot :
+ Allowing great connections between great peoples
+ A good organisation and a great hosting team
+ In an amazing venue
+ And a balanced program with a mix of productive barcamps, connecting and speaking of tensions, and facilitators making it smooth

Where can we improve for the next one ?
What everyone points out is the lenght of it, and similar propositions are made. It consists of
+ 3 core days focused on strategy and things we need to work or experience all together
+ Then optional flexi-days for people to relax, work on projects, do some activities…

All the other recommendations are really valuable as well, but only concern one or 2 persons each time.
Still, documentation of what’s happening in the summit is as well something to work on for next time.
